A pair of original wall sconces by Markslöjd, manufactured in Kinna, Sweden — one of Northern Europe's foremost lighting manufacturers, founded in 1963 in Mark's municipality. Both sconces are marked with the original Markslöjd Kinna paper label and stamped with the catalogue model number 1963 on the wooden mount, providing dual confirmation of maker and reference.
The design represents the brand's transitional language between Scandinavian Modern and country revival aesthetics. A stained pine wall mount supports a black metal articulating swing arm, from which rises a white lacquered turned wood column. The shade is suspended from the column's tip, with the original cord descending alongside. The combination of dark and light woods is original and characteristic of the late 1960s and early 1970s production.
The 15-inch articulating swing arm provides ample reach for use as a directional reading sconce beside a bed or armchair, while folding flush to the wall when not in use.
The cream cotton shades feature original broderie anglaise embroidery — an open-work embroidered band of floral motifs around the lower body — finished with original silk-blend fringe trim. Both shades retain their original pleated crowns and are in excellent untouched condition with no stains, tears, or repairs. Complete original textile shades of this age and quality are exceptionally rare in the secondary market
